One Capital is an independent corporate advisory firm in South Africa providing differentiated, strategic and financial advice to its clients.
Professional members have in excess of 55 years combined corporate finance and advisory experience and have initiated and executed a number of DealMakers top rated transactions across a variety of sectors. The One Capital ethos is one of committed teamwork with a collective focus on ethics, swift execution, quality and excellence. One Capital prides itself on the innovative ideas, comprehensive strategies and bespoke solutions provided to clients based on the strength of the firm’s intellectual capital and experience. One Capital acquired the entire issued share capital of Barnard Jacobs Mellet Corporate Finance (Pty) Limited (“BJM Corporate Finance”) from the JSE listed company (at the time), Barnard Jacobs Mellet Holdings Limited, during 2010 and BJM Corporate Finance became a wholly-owned subsidiary of One Capital. One Capital renamed and re-branded BJM Corporate Finance to One Capital Sponsor Services (Pty) Limited and it trades under the One Capital name and brand. -

One Capital provides strategic advice and JSE sponsor services to clients across various industries. Our services include advice on:
- Mergers and Acquisitions
- Equity and Debt Raisings
- Secondary Equity Placements and Sell-downs
- Divestments and Restructurings
- Capital and Balance Sheet Optimisation
- Listings
- Fairness Opinions (JSE and Takeover Regulation Panel)
- JSE Listings Requirements
- JSE Debt Listings Requirements
